Premiers pas avec ProBuilder (modélisation 3D sous Unity)

  • admin 

ProBuilder est un outil pour Unity permettant de faire de la modélisation 3D (basique) directement dans Unity. Cet outil était initialement un plugin disponible sur l’asset store. Suire à son succès, l’outil a été acheté puis intégré à Unity. Aujourd’hui, pour l’installer, il suffit de passer par le package manager d’Unity.

ProBuilder vous permet donc de faire de la modélisation 3D directement dans Unity. Grâce à cet outil vous pourrez déformer des objets, supprimer/ajouter des faces, découper des parties de l’objet, colorer des faces…

Par ce qu’un visuel vaut mieux que des explications, voici un exemple de jeu utilisant ProBuilder :

exemple de jeu 3d fait avec probuilder
Un jeu qui utilise ProBuilder pour certains modèles 3D.

Vous pouvez voir qu’il est possible (avec un peu de patience), d’aller très loin avec cet outil qu’est ProBuilder. Je vais vous présenter, avec quelques GIF, des manipulations essentielles pour débuter avec ProBuilder.

Création d’une forme

Maintenez la touche « Alt » enfoncée et cliquez sur le bouton « New Shape » afin de créer une forme. Ajustez ensuite les réglages de base :

créer une forme avec ProBuilder
Création d’une forme avec l’outil « New Shape »

Inverser les normales

Pour voir l’intérieur d’une forme (dans le cadre d’une salle par exemple), il est possible d’inverser les normales d’une forme :

inverser les normales avec ProBuilder
Outil ‘Flip normals »

Réaliser des extrusions

L’extrusion est une manipulation très courante en modélisation 3D. Cela consiste à ajouter des faces à une géométrie existante :

extrusion avec ProBuilder
Outil « Extrude ». Raccourci « Shift » ou « Ctrl+E »

Découpe (boucle)

La découpe en boucle (loop cut) consiste à couper une forme (ajouter des arêtes aux faces) sur toute sa longueur :

découpe avec ProBuilder
« Loop cut » raccourci « Alt+U »

Supprimer des faces

Il est également possible de supprimer des faces :

supprimer une face avec ProBuilder
« Delete faces » raccourci « Backspace »

Créer des faces

L’outil « Bridge edges » permet de créer une face entre 2 arêtes. Cela est très utile pour combler des trous :

bridge edges avec ProBuilder
« Bridge edges » raccourci « Alt+B »

Colorer des faces

ProBuilder vous permet également d’ajouter de la couleur à vos formes via son outil « Vertex colors » :

Colorer des faces avec ProBuilder
Colorer des faces avec ProBuilder

Voilà quelques manipulations de base réalisables avec ProBuilder. Ces quelques techniques sont un très bon point de départ et vous permettront de modéliser pas mal de choses. J’ai d’ailleurs utilisé ProBuilder pour la création de mon FPS 3D :

niveau 3d d'un fps
Le niveau (créé avec ProBuilder) de mon FPS

Vous pouvez d’ailleurs télécharger la démo du FPS via ce lien : https://www.d-booker.net/GALERIE/public/unityAZ/jeux/FPS-BUILD-PC.zip

Pour ceux qui souhaitent aller plus loin dans la modélisation 3D j’ai publié un mémo sur le logiciel Blender. Vous y retrouverez également les manipulations essentielles.

Créez vos jeux avec Unity

Vous pouvez vous aussi créer vos jeux avec Unity. J’ai écrit un nouveau livre sur le développement de jeux avec Unity. Ce livre ets basé sur la version 2020 de Unity et intègre les dernières nouveautés. Vous verrez comment créer un jeu de golf 3D et un FPS 3D (image ci-dessus). Le livre est disponible chez d-booker.

Livre créez des jeux 3d avec unity
Livre « Créez des jeux avec Unity »